Hi Xingchao,
I think there's a language confusion here. In Bluetooth-speak, the sink 
refers to the receive functionality, i.e. you receive compressed data 
over A2DP and play it locally. What you described is a sink in the 
PulseAudio sense.
Vinod is working on a thin user-space library on top of the kernel API 
for compressed data, we should talk on how this could be used from a 
PulseAudio environment.
